Dr. William J. Mayo’s Travels“By the end of the 1920s Dr. Will could say he had studied surgery in every town in America and Canada of one hundred thousand population or more, and had crossed the Atlantic thirty times.”

(The Brothers Mayo, Helen Clapesattle, p. 405)

Dr. Charlie on Social NetworkingThe problem before us is so to exchange information, and so to educate men through travel that there shall develop a final, cosmopolitan system of medicine which will combine the best elements to be found in all countries.

Mayo Aphorisms, p. 22

34

Dr. Will on Sharing KnowledgeIt is a great thing to make scientific discoveries of rare value, but it is even greater to be willing to share these discoveries and to encourage other workers in the same field of scientific research.

Mayo Aphorisms, p. 61

The Mayo Clinic Social Media Network• The Mayo Clinic Social Media Network (#MCSMN) exists to

improve health globally by accelerating effective application of social media tools throughout Mayo Clinic and spurring broader and deeper engagement in social media by hospitals, medical professionals and patients.

• Our Mission: Lead the social media revolution in health care, contributing to health and well being for people everywhere.

• Makes resources developed for Mayo Clinic staff available to peers, and generates revenue to support mission.

Collaborating with SocialMedia.org Health• Mayo Clinic’s early membership in SocialMedia.org helped us get

buy-in and recognition of consistency with our organizational DNA.

• #MCSMN was inspired in part by SocialMedia.org

• Complementary Areas of Focus:

• SocialMedia.org Health - Social media strategy leaders at large hospitals in the U.S.

• #MCSMN - Training, tools and resources for hospitals of all sizes, and for anyone in health care regardless of role.
